Today was spent cleaning up the existing wiring on the handlebars, dash, alternator, and ignition. Everything cut back to clean wire, new crimped bullet connectors.
I'm glad I decided on the full overhaul and new-wire harness. Much of the wire on this bike is oxidized as far as 2" or more into the insulation. That insulation is brittle and crumbly.
Stepped out of my comfort zone a little fabricating the mounting plates for the reg and rect and the lighting relays. Simple aluminium plates with a few holes, but still.
